GENE EXPRESSION DURING DEVELOPMENT

The process by which different cells express

different genes depending on their needs is called differential gene expression.


In the zygote only a few genes are active.
Some genes are inactive which are activated by

signal proteins in the cytoplasm of the ovum.


These genes regulate other genes. The composition of the signal molecules determines

the fate of the cell.

Specialization is either due to uneven

distribution of cytoplasmic determinants in the unfertilized ovum or due to cell signal molecules.
After fertilization , the resulting nuclei

formed due to mitosis are exposed to different cytoplasmic surroundings.


Molecules in the extra cellular environment

act as signals.

Differential gene expression in plants


When a plant starts to flower, cells in the meristem

become specialized to form the organs that make up the flower.


The expression of genes in cells across the meristem

determines which structures will form.


Three genes are there to determine the specialization. (A, B,C)

Sepals - if only gene A is expressed. Carpel- if only gene C is expressed

Petals both genes A and B are expressed.


Stamen- genes B and C are expressed.

These genes produce mRNA that codes for signal protein which switch on appropriate genes. This results in the development of specialized cells in floral organ.

Differential gene expression in animals


Example: Drosophila

Master genes control the development of each segment and the structures in that . The master gene produce mRNA which is translated into signal proteins. These proteins switch on the genes responsible for producing the proteins needed for developing structures in each segment. Bicoid (signal protein for the anterior end)head and thorax Nanos (signal protein for the posterior end) abdomen

Example in mammal When a particular cell in a mammalian embryo activate the gene for the protein MyoD, they start to produce MyoD protein and the cell will become a muscle cell
